Dating Confidence Reset
Start by clarifying what you want. Write down the top three things you’re looking for in a connection—values, dealbreakers, and one flexible preference. Having clear priorities makes it easier to spot matches that deserve your time and to politely pass on ones that don’t.
Set realistic, short-term goals. Instead of “find the one,” aim for small wins: update your profile, message three people this week, or have one phone call. Small, measurable goals reduce pressure and rebuild momentum.
Pace conversations with intention. Ask open questions, share a little about yourself, and wait for two-way engagement before investing more energy. If a chat is slow to respond or feels one-sided, it’s okay to pause—healthy pacing protects your time and emotional energy.
Manage expectations about outcomes. Online dating involves many near-misses. Treat each interaction as data, not as a verdict on your worth. Notice what goes well—good questions, shared humor, thoughtful replies—and use those signals to refine who you pursue.
Choose quality over quantity. Move away from the numbers-game mindset by focusing on profiles that align with your priorities. Spend a little extra time crafting messages to people who meet your top criteria rather than messaging widely for the sake of activity.
Keep emotional steadiness in your toolkit. When you feel discouraged, pause and do a short reset: step away for an hour, reach out to a friend, or jot down three things you like about yourself. Treat rejection as part of the process, not a personal failing.
Notice progress, not perfection. Track small wins—an interesting conversation, a date that felt respectful, a clearer sense of what you don’t want. Over time those small wins add up and build real confidence.
Finally, be kind and direct. If you’re unsure where someone stands, ask. If you’re not interested, a polite message closes the loop. Clear communication, realistic pacing, and steady self-respect are the simplest ways to reset your confidence while dating on Mingle2.
